So I've had some issues getting my iPod Classic 80 GB to play tracks I've synced onto it with MM. Due to a request on my other help topic, I upgraded to debug version 4.1.0.1619 in hopes that it would work better. It hasn't.

My music library is made up of mostly FLAC files, AAC files purchased from iTunes, and MP3 taking a backseat with only a couple hundred tracks in that format. Most tracks I want to put on my iPod are FLAC. I have configured MM to auto-convert all FLAC files that I Want to put on my iPod to convert to AAC VBR 100% because I'm not going to use an out-dated media format (aka MP3). Yes, I know I could make life simple if I just chose V0 MP3, but I don't wish to. I paid $10 extra for the MM Codec Pack so I could use AAC so I'm determined :E

So the conversion/sync process happens without error. I check my iPod and all my tracks are there. Except I start playing one and it just starts going from song to song extremely fast without playing any of them. This tells me that the format MM is using is not iPod compatible. Also, I can play the songs fine on my iPod using MM.

I know I could submit a bug on this, but after my 10 years in technical support, I know most things are user error and very few things are actual software bugs. Due to this, I am open for someone pointing out something I"m doing completely wrong.

Important update:

So I decided to see if it's the encoding format or the sync process that's not working. I used the send to -> convert option using 100% VBR and used iTunes to sync it to my iPod... the play fine.

So it must be something going wrong with the sync process.
